Our Dad, Grandpa, Brother, Cousin, Uncle and friend, Rudy Romero, 67, suddenly passed away from this life on June 11, 2022 after a long battle of ongoing health issues.
Rudy was born on July 7, 1954. He was blessed to have 2 sets of loving parents. Born to his biological parents Ray and Alice Jaramillo and at birth adopted to his parents Andy and Lee Romero of West Valley City. Rudy graduated from Granger High School in 1972 and went on to dedicate over 30 years working for Rocky Mountain Power (Utah Power and Light).
Rudy and Bonnie Ogden were married for 22 years then separated but remained close friends for their children. They settled in Taylorsville and raised their 3 children in that home.
Although he was dealt a difficult hand with his health he always remained positive and pushed forward with his memorable sense of humor. If you ever crossed paths with Rudy, he would consider you a life-long friend. He loved cheering on the Utah Utes, Utah Jazz, Los Angeles Angels and the Green Bay Packers. In his younger years and through out his childrens childhood they spent a lot of time camping in the Uintah Mountains. Later on in life he spent a lot of time chasing all the Classic car shows, collecting coins and baseball cards.
Rudy is a social butterfly and thrived off being surrounded by family and friends. His stubbornness may have gotten him in trouble a time or two, but his heart was big. He loved and cared for anyone it didn’t matter who you were. In 2020, Rudy received his favorite title of Grandpa and for the last two years has been overjoyed with love and spending time with his grandchildren.
We are heartbroken about our loss but relieved Rudy is no longer in pain. He is surrounded by many loved ones while cruising the skies of heaven in his favorite hot rod.
He is survived by his children; Ashlee Torgerson (Colby) and Andy Romero, the proudest Grandpa to Dawson (2 years old) and Markie ( 11 months old), Siblings; Nancy, Judy, Rose Maree, Pauline, Jerry, Violet and Mike, nieces, nephews and many close friends.
Preceded in death by his oldest son Austin Rudy Romero, his parents and sister Gloria Pacheco.
